Lead poisoning

Definition

Lead poisoning occurs when high levels of lead accumulate in the body over time. It is usually caused by exposure to lead-based paints, contaminated water pipes, or certain occupational environments. Lead poisoning can have severe health effects on multiple systems within the body.

Related terms

Heavy metals: Lead is a heavy metal, and exposure to other heavy metals like mercury or cadmium can also lead to poisoning.

Neurotoxicity: The harmful effects that lead can have on the nervous system, including impairments in cognitive function and behavior.

Chelation therapy: A medical treatment used to remove heavy metals from the body by administering specific medications that bind to the metals and facilitate their elimination.
